About this service

Local repair services handle everything from fixing crumbling mortar to replacing damaged flue liners. You generally need these services if you notice loose bricks, white powdery stains on the masonry, or if pieces of clay liner are falling into your fireplace. Working with a local crew ensures they understand regional building codes and weather-related wear. If your chimney looks like it is leaning or the exterior is deteriorating, it is time to have a professional take a look.

Is chimney repair covered under homeowners insurance in Texas?

Homeowners insurance in Texas can cover chimney repairs if the damage is due to a covered event like a fire or storm. However, routine wear and tear or damage from lack of maintenance is typically not covered. It's wise to review your policy. We can provide a detailed report to assist with your insurance claim.
